我完全是ES/Nest & C#的新手,而且真的困在一个问题上。我有一个ES索引,它的文档结构非常简单,并且试图搜索context字段。我得到了一个错误:
Elasticsearch.Net.UnexpectedElasticsearchClientException:‘解析值时遇到的意外字符:[. Path’hits.its._ character e.text‘,第1行,位置452’
我收集到错误是因为上下文字段中的null值(当我从类中注释掉上下文时,它工作得很好)。但是,我不知道如何使它忽略空值或将它们完全排除在外。
var node = new Uri(
我有点卡住了,我在stackoverflow上浏览了大量页面来寻找解决方案。
我有一个发票表,您可以在其中动态添加新的TR与输入字段。这很好用,但是在第一个和第二个输入字段上。
第一个自动完成输入字段基于客户ID。但是,第二个自动完成基于第一个自动完成选择的值,该值将一个值添加到隐藏输入字段( ID)。
第二个自动补全是oke,但我必须获得表的前一个TD中最后一个隐藏输入字段的值。
每个TR行的类是行“.item-class=”。第二个自动完成位于表的第二个TD中。
我正在使用以下脚本:
// Use the .autocomplete() method to compile the l
我有一个班级学校:
public class School{
private int noOfTeachers;
private int noOfStudents;
//setters and getters....
public boolean equals(Object that){
//instance of check..
return (this.noOfTeachers == ((School)that).noOfTeachers ||
this.noOfStudents== ((Sch
我正在寻找一种在Java中查找数组中数字的方法,该方法与其他方法不同。这个数字也必须是其他数字的总和。
我尝试了binarySearch方法,以确定每个元素的数字是否已经存在,但只有当唯一的数字是数组的第一个元素时,它才有效。
感谢您的帮助!
public static boolean assert0() {
int uniqueNumber = -1;
for (int i = 0; i < number.length; i++) {
int numberSearched = Arrays.binarySearch(number, number[i])
我不理解linq到sql的错误,这个错误似乎涉及到linq是如何“在幕后”工作的。
我有一个linq到sql查询,查找日期范围内的值。所有查询的字段在基础DB中都没有空值。如果开始日期和结束日期相隔不到48小时,查询将返回一个错误,可空对象必须有一个值。
Dim startDate As Date = New Date(2013, 1, 5, 0, 0, 1)
Dim endDate As Date = New Date(2013, 1, 6, 23, 59, 59) //date interval less than 48 hours
Dim count As Integer = (From
这是JavaScript的一个片段。将调用reduce函数来计算出现的次数,并将计数返回给变量total。可以将reduce函数调用概括为reduce(array, someFunction, start){function body}。
下面使用的reduce的特定实例的形式是reduce(array, (a,b) => a + b, 0)。在下面的代码片段中,表达式{count}是如何使用的,为什么要用大括号{}括起来?在我看来,它既不是函数体,也不是对象。
let total = scripts.reduce((n, {count}) => n + count, 0);
i
我有一个对象数组,里面有名字,地址,电话。编号等
我希望能够在数组中搜索术语的任何匹配项-无论是在名称字段、地址字段等中。
我的脑海中有这样的东西:
-(void)filterContentForSearchText:(NSString*)searchText scope:(NSString*)scope {
// Update the filtered array based on the search text and scope.
// Remove all objects from the filtered search array
[self.search